Remove the adware by using the Remove button from within your Etrecheck report.

Uninstall CleanMyMac as per the developer's instructions, it is practically malware. No Anti-Virus software or so-called “cleaning” apps are needed or recommended for Mac OS. They can conflict with Mac's own built-in security. At best they will slow your Mac by using unnecessary resources and at worst will bork your entire system.

If that doesn't help, I'd suspect a failing hard drive judging the amount of time it took to generate your Etrecheck report.
